I' am using an avolites pearl expert with an expert touch wing titan software v8.0
now i want to create an effect flashing with white. so i choose blue as start color and then if there is the BANG i want to flash with white after that the fixture must return to blue.

I created the effect using record que channel mode, release mask on the intensity and color and key profile on flash.
and that works if i press an color pallet without touching a group (i can exit/clear if i want).But if i touch a group and then choose a color and exit clear afterwards It will not return to its old color or go off because it had no color selected in the programmer.

Is there an way to program the thing like this? Or is it not available on avolites desk (yet)?

Unfortunately at the moment selecting and then clearing a fixture causes the cleared attributes to release to power on/locate values. I really hope this can be changed soon as it is annoying.
